192
193 # Compares md5sums of the config files in $WORKDIR to those
194 # in $ASTERISKDIR, and copies only changed files over to reduce
195 # wear on flash in embedded devices.
196 compare_configs_and_copy_changed()
197 {
198     # First, compute md5sums of the config files in $WORKDIR.
199     cd $WORKDIR/
200     md5sum * > $MD5SUMSFILE
201
202     # Now, check the files in $ASTERISKDIR against the md5sums.
203     cd $ASTERISKDIR/
204     changed_files="`md5sum -c $MD5SUMSFILE 2>/dev/null | fgrep ": FAILED" | awk -F: '{print $1}'`"
205
206     rm -f $MD5SUMSFILE
207
208     [ -z "$changed_files" ] && return
209
210     # Now copy over the changed files.
211     for f in $changed_files ; do
212         cp "$WORKDIR/$f" "$ASTERISKDIR/$f"
213     done
214 }
